Het ontcijferen van Mac OS X-crashlogboeken

Mac OS X is wonderbaarlijk stabiel als een besturingssysteem en hoewel de meeste software goed is geschreven, is niet alle code hetzelfde. Crashen is slechts een feit om het leven te berekenen en het frustreert ons allemaal, dus het is nuttig om de oorzaak van het probleem te kunnen achterhalen. Hoewel de oorzaken van sommige crashes voor de hand liggen, zijn andere dat niet, en dit is wanneer het lezen van de crash-logboeken van Mac OS X zo handig kan zijn.


Allereerst wilt u Console starten, die zich bevindt in / Toepassingen / Hulpprogramma's /

U ziet nu een hoop logboekopties van de console voor systemen, apps en nog veel meer. Veel hiervan zal overweldigend zijn, maar OS X biedt een kleine hulp om aan de slag te gaan:

  • Open het HELP-menu boven in het app-menu
  • Kies "Console Help" om de Help-bestanden met betrekking tot de app te onthullen, dit is een goede plaats om aan de slag te gaan als u helemaal nieuw bent in Console en de interpretatie van consolelogboeken en berichten

Console, zoals beschreven door de Help-bestanden, wordt door Apple als volgt uitgelegd:

"Naarmate uw computer taken uitvoert, worden logberichten heen en weer verzonden tussen apps en delen van het systeem. Deze logberichten kunnen te maken hebben met systeemgebeurtenissen, dialoogtekst, fouten, status en andere communicatie. Records van deze logberichten worden op uw computer opgeslagen in de logboekdatabase of in logbestanden. Als er een probleem optreedt, kunt u details over de oorzaak van het probleem vinden door deze bestanden te bekijken.

Diagnostische rapporten van gebruikers en logberichten zijn afkomstig van apps die door de huidige gebruiker worden gebruikt. Systeemdiagnoserapporten en logberichten zijn afkomstig van onderdelen van het besturingssysteem die van invloed zijn op alle gebruikers. "

Nu je jezelf vertrouwd hebt gemaakt met de basisprincipes, kun je door het zijmenu van logs navigeren zoals in de onderstaande schermafbeelding wordt getoond, waarbij ~ / Library / Logs en CrashReporter worden uitgebreid.

CrashReporter is waar dingen echt interessant kunnen worden, omdat elke keer dat een app crasht of een probleem wordt aangetroffen in OS X of een Mac-app, het is aangemeld bij CrashReporter, waardoor je kunt ontdekken wat en waarom een ​​probleem is opgetreden. U hebt de dialoogvensters van Crash Reporter bijna zeker gezien, tenzij u ze hebt uitgeschakeld, dit is waar al die gegevens naartoe gaan.

CrashReporter kan behoorlijk geavanceerd zijn en snel technisch snel worden. Als je eenmaal in CrashReporter bent en je wilt verder gaan met enkele details, bekijk dan deze nuttige tutorial van MacFixIt over het ontcijferen van de logs:

  • MacFixIt: een introductie tot het lezen van Mac OS X-crashrapporten

Je wordt geen expert van de ene dag op de andere, maar het is een goede plek om te beginnen te begrijpen wat dit allemaal betekent.